851 misfire problem ?
 
Any ideas on what may be causing a intermittent misfire on my 91 851 ds?
In top gear and while throttling hard the bike sometimes misfires several times, dropping down to any lower gear and no problems when gassing it hard, only happens in top?, bike starts, idles & otherwise runs perfect hot or cold, damp or sunny.
The bike runs high level sil moto race cans, open top airbox mod, not sure what chip is fitted at the moment but will check asap.
Feels like an electrical type misfire but as it only seems to happen in top gear while accelerating hard, i now think it may be a fueling issue?

It might be worth changing the relays in the tail. They seem to be related in their functioning with each other and if one is a bit dicky it can affect the fuel pump - cos it happened to me!
The Ducati part seems to have changed over the years and the ones I bought had a different pin arrangement, which I sorted by swapping the pins in the socket block the relay sits in.
Then I discovered that I could get an identical relay to the original from a local motor factor for about a fiver and it saved the hassle of changing connections...
